Output 1f072fc9a0c719c71c926a51d12e2cfb3318b78bdb825f31c7de550cf9e6bc23:1

value
40520842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ec9e55427d42945a2026ccb6d3dad97af45e9a3 OP_EQUAL
address
3QvDREdgVSkUW3noXGvGPYu8nmeebbCvFz
transaction
1f072fc9a0c719c71c926a51d12e2cfb3318b78bdb825f31c7de550cf9e6bc23
confirmations
373357
spent
true